Video mode: Selects from Normal or Effects.
Size: Selects from HD(1080p), HD(720p), WVGA, VGA, QVGA, or MMS(30s).
Zoom: Displays the zoom slider on the screen. Drag the slider to zoom in and
out.
Camera light: Selects from ON or OFF.
More Settings:
Auto exposure: Selects from Frame average, Center weighted, or Spot
metering.
White balance: Selects from Auto, Daylight, Cloudy, Incandescent, or
Fluorescent.
Auxiliary line: Selects from OFF or Grid.
Time lapse interval: Selects from: 1s, 1.5s, 2s, 2.5s, 3s, 5s, 10s, or OFF.
Default settings: Resets all the video camera settings to the factory default
settings. Touch OK to confirm.

View Pictures and Videos Using Gallery

Using the Gallery application, you can view pictures and watch videos that you've taken with
your phone's camera, downloaded, or copied onto your microSD card or phone memory.
For pictures that are on your microSD card or phone memory, you can do basic editing such as
rotating and cropping. You can also easily assign a picture as your contact picture or wallpaper
and share pictures with your friends.

Open or Close Gallery

The Gallery app opens in the Albums view where your pictures and videos are organized by
albums for easy viewing.
